Output 5687cf05918240ece69208c50fdb92071ba70ee40046f9ba137ae9512e994ab2:1

value
5663900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80fe75568523e3255dcf2f7e3d7965eee321ceea OP_EQUAL
address
3DT5FB4TXpHWmTkDoWXdDEDRQzGMK61pXs
transaction
5687cf05918240ece69208c50fdb92071ba70ee40046f9ba137ae9512e994ab2
confirmations
493874
spent
true